Duty Free PH to ink partnerships with Vivere Hotel, Robinsons Hotels

State-run Duty Free Philippines Corporation (DFPC) on Saturday announced it is entering into partnerships within the hospitality sector as part of its 39th anniversary initiatives.

In a news release, DFPC said it is set to hold on May 20 a ceremonial signing with Vivere Hotel and another partnership with Robinsons Hotels and Resorts to expand its network of partners that offer added benefits to its balikbayan members.

The Department of Tourism (DOT)-attached firm said that, under its partnerships with the hospitality groups, "balikbayan cardholders can enjoy perks and privileges, including up to 30% discounts on hotel stays upon presentation of their membership card—extending the value of duty-free shopping beyond retail and into travel and leisure experiences.”

“These efforts form part of DFPC’s broader push to evolve its offerings—from traditional pasalubong shopping to a more integrated travel experience that connects retail with hospitality and other services,” it said.

DFPC added it continues to support the country’s tourism sector through revenue generation while enhancing the overall travel retail experience.

Moreover, the state-run company said it is offering up to 50% discounts on select items to shoppers in FiestaMall in Parañaque City this May, which coincides with the Mother’s Day weekend.

“Running from May 10 to 17, the expanded anniversary sale at Duty Free Philippines FiestaMall brings together discounted selections across a wide range of categories, from imported chocolates and premium wines and spirits to beauty essentials, fashion pieces, and travel must-haves—offering timely options for those looking to pick out gifts,” DFPC said.

“Adding to the occasion, DFPC will also hold a simple in-store activity on May 10, where mothers visiting FiestaMall and Luxe Duty Free in Pasay City will receive flowers as a gesture of appreciation,” it said. —VBL, GMA News
